Fixed Ratio
A schedule of reinforcement where a response is reinforced only after a specified number of responses, leading to a high and steady response rate.
Variable Ratio
refers to a schedule of reinforcement where a response is reinforced after an unpredictable number of responses, making it a powerful maintainers of behavior in operant conditioning.
Fixed Interval
A schedule of reinforcement where a response is rewarded only after a specified amount of time has elapsed.
